Output 64d2df3ff7b88810517539685af7623107b3b4d991f2a6c44f744818797cba7d:1

value
30758391
script pubkey
OP_0 OP_PUSHBYTES_20 964c9857227d140c1d593c192e5016ff041a5df5
address
bc1qjexfs4ez052qc82e8svju5qkluzp5h0432zdmf
transaction
64d2df3ff7b88810517539685af7623107b3b4d991f2a6c44f744818797cba7d
spent
true